Connecticut Payroll Employment By County for The Private Goods Producing Industry in March, 2023
Updated on January 6, 2024.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in March, 2023, Connecticut added 2,410 number of jobs to the private goods-producing industry. Among Connecticut counties, Hartford added the highest number of jobs (667), followed by New Haven (494), and Fairfield (462).
